Betty Fleuchot is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Betty Fleuchot has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 348 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Molecular Biology, 3 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health and 3 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Betty Fleuchot’s work include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(5 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(3 papers) and Wound Healing and Treatments (2 papers). Betty Fleuchot is often cited by papers focused on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(5 papers),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(3 papers) and Wound Healing and Treatments (2 papers). Betty Fleuchot collaborates with scholars based in France, Switzerland and United States. Betty Fleuchot's co-authors include Rozenn Gardan, Alain Guillot, Colette Besset, Véronique Monnet, Tâm Mignot, Adrien Ducret, Ptissam Bergam, Lee Ann Applegate, Manuel R. Gonzalez and Yok‐Ai Que and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, PLoS ONE and Molecular Microbiology.
